I am using Debian Wheezy here (therefore, Exim + Dovecot for e-mail), and I am still deciding how to run SpamAssassin. I am divided between running it by directly calling spamassassin, or by running spamd and calling spamc. Both methods are going to be used via my .procmailrc.
Not directly addressing your other questions but: running spamassassin directly is only really suitable for *very* low-traffic environments, as that will parse and compile all of the rules and other config *per message*, which is a lot of overhead. spamc+spamd is strongly recommended for production use.
